Sawan Night Sadhana Importance

Timing and Method of Night Practice in Sawan

The month of Sawan is not limited to daytime rituals but reveals its true depth in the silence of night. During this period, nights become longer, calmer and more stable. The sky remains covered with clouds, due to which external cosmic radiation gets filtered before reaching Earth. In tantric and astrological traditions, Sawan nights are called nights of attainment because consciousness becomes more receptive and sensitive.

Midnight is considered especially powerful. Meditation, mental chanting of Om Namah Shivaya or recitation of Shiva Chalisa at this time deeply influences the subconscious mind. This practice is not merely external action but a process of transforming inner impressions.

Practice Guidelines

  1. Choose a calm and clean place at night
  2. Eat light and sattvic food before practice
  3. Sit with straight spine in stable posture
  4. Close eyes and focus on breath
  5. Practice regularly at same time

Mantra and Subconscious Mind

Mantra chanting is not just repetition of words but a sound vibration that influences mind and body. The mantra Om Namah Shivaya is called Panchakshari mantra which represents five elements.

When this mantra is chanted mentally, it gradually enters the subconscious mind and transforms negative impressions.
